Then she tried to put salt on her ... WebEthanol is an alcohol derived from biomass such as corn, sugar cane, grasses, trees, and agricul- tural waste. It is made directly by fermenting the sugars contained in the biomass. It can also be pro- duced biochemically by using enzymes to break down cellulose to form glucose, which is then fer- mented.

WebApr 4, 2024 · In the United States ethanol biofuel is made primarily from corn (maize) grain, and it is typically blended with gasoline to produce “gasohol,” a fuel that is 10 percent ethanol.
